### Changed defaults

Heads up: the Parcelope webhook now retries with exponential backoff instead of the old fixed five-second loop, and batch delivery is on by default. Carriers flooding us during the Norbridge outage forced our hand. Nothing else moved. The new default configuration values shipping with this release are listed below.

config for fahop-tajeg:
soriel:
  pin: 6453
  tenant: norwyn
  seal: seal_c441745b
  metrics_host: metrics.soriel.ordinworks.local
  standby_team: zorox
  escalation: wenael-casox
  nonce: 429fd1

Ticket: Dark-mode toggling in the Ledgerview admin dashboard leaves the audit-log panel rendered with light-theme backgrounds until a hard refresh. Root cause appears to be a cached stylesheet variable map that isn't invalidated when the theme context changes. On-call should apply the hotfix that forces re-resolution of the variable map on theme switch, then verify the panel, the sidebar, and modal overlays all repaint correctly. The hotfix build is identified below.

session token of kahag-bawip = htk6_729d08

Handover Note — Franchise Agreement, Solbury Kitchens

Hi Petra,

Passing the Marwick franchise file to you as I rotate out. Agreement is 90% done — territory map signed off, royalty tier settled at standard-plus. Outstanding: fit-out cost split and the training schedule. The franchisee (the Ollick brothers) are keen but negotiate everything, so hold firm on marketing contributions. Sales leads should loop in before any side promises. One more thing you'll need for context.

confidential, yahag-bahap: Drumirox Partners is in early talks to buy Jorwynix Systems for about $201.4 million. The Istir launch date is August 28, and nothing goes to the press before then. Legal wants the Norwynox Foods term sheet redrafted before April 4.

# Fuelgauge fleet report — env config for plugin devs
# Welcome! This file configures the Fuelgauge weekly fuel-usage report that
# your plugins can hook into via the Cartwheel event bus. Keep REPORT_TZ
# matched to the depot's local zone or the per-vehicle totals drift a day.
# Sample data lives in the fixtures folder if you're testing offline.
# To pull live telemetry, the bus needs an access credential, which goes
# on the next line.

vault entry, hahaf-tahop: VAULT_KEY3=84f